Area of Science:

  • Environmental Science
  • Atmospheric Science
  • Public Health

Background:

  • Atmospheric fine particles (PM2.5) significantly impact human health.
  • Understanding PM2.5 sources is crucial for effective pollution control and health risk assessment.

Purpose of the Study:

  • To differentiate PM2.5 sources impacting Beijing using trajectory analysis.
  • To investigate the health effects of PM2.5 originating from various geographical sources.

Main Methods:

  • Combined Concentration Weighted Trajectory (CWT) analysis with HYSPLIT trajectory ensemble (Ens-HYSPLIT-CWT).
  • Analyzed meteorological conditions, aerosol optical depth (AOD), and daily attributable fraction (AF) for PM2.5 exposure.

Main Results:

  • Northward air masses generally correlate with cleaner air and lower AF values (0.14).
  • Southward air masses are associated with high PM2.5, high AOD, and the highest AF values (0.75).
  • Eastward air masses, post-emission reduction, showed increased PM2.5 contribution and high AF (0.5), exceeding local emissions.

Conclusions:

  • PM2.5 health impacts in Beijing are strongly influenced by air mass origin.
  • Future pollution control strategies must consider contributions from eastward air masses.
  • Targeted interventions based on source-specific PM2.5 are essential for public health protection.
